#ifndef __COGL_FRAMEBUFFER_PRIVATE_H
#define __COGL_FRAMEBUFFER_PRIVATE_H
#include "cogl-handle.h"
#include "cogl-matrix-stack.h"
#include "cogl-clip-state.h"
typedef enum _CoglFramebufferType {
COGL_FRAMEBUFFER_TYPE_ONSCREEN,
COGL_FRAMEBUFFER_TYPE_OFFSCREEN
} CoglFramebufferType;
struct _CoglFramebuffer
{
CoglObject _parent;
CoglFramebufferType type;
int width;
int height;
CoglMatrixStack *modelview_stack;
CoglMatrixStack *projection_stack;
int viewport_x;
int viewport_y;
int viewport_width;
int viewport_height;
CoglClipState clip_state;
gboolean dirty_bitmasks;
int red_bits;
int blue_bits;
int green_bits;
int alpha_bits;
};
#define COGL_FRAMEBUFFER(X) ((CoglFramebuffer *)(X))
typedef struct _CoglOffscreen
{
CoglFramebuffer _parent;
GLuint fbo_handle;
GSList *renderbuffers;
CoglHandle texture;
} CoglOffscreen;
#define COGL_OFFSCREEN(X) ((CoglOffscreen *)(X))
typedef struct _CoglOnscreen
{
CoglFramebuffer _parent;
} CoglOnscreen;
#define COGL_ONSCREEN(X) ((CoglOnscreen *)(X))
void
_cogl_framebuffer_state_init (void);
int
_cogl_framebuffer_get_width (CoglFramebuffer *framebuffer);
int
_cogl_framebuffer_get_height (CoglFramebuffer *framebuffer);
CoglClipState *
_cogl_framebuffer_get_clip_state (CoglFramebuffer *framebuffer);
void
_cogl_framebuffer_set_viewport (CoglFramebuffer *framebuffer,
int x,
int y,
int width,
int height);
int
_cogl_framebuffer_get_viewport_x (CoglFramebuffer *framebuffer);
int
_cogl_framebuffer_get_viewport_y (CoglFramebuffer *framebuffer);
int
_cogl_framebuffer_get_viewport_width (CoglFramebuffer *framebuffer);
int
_cogl_framebuffer_get_viewport_height (CoglFramebuffer *framebuffer);
void
_cogl_framebuffer_get_viewport4fv (CoglFramebuffer *framebuffer,
int *viewport);
CoglMatrixStack *
_cogl_framebuffer_get_modelview_stack (CoglFramebuffer *framebuffer);
CoglMatrixStack *
_cogl_framebuffer_get_projection_stack (CoglFramebuffer *framebuffer);
typedef enum _CoglFramebufferFlushFlags
{
/* XXX: When using this, that imples you are going to manually load the
* modelview matrix (via glLoadMatrix). _cogl_matrix_stack_flush_to_gl wont
* be called for framebuffer->modelview_stack, and the modelview_stack will
* also be marked as dirty. */
COGL_FRAMEBUFFER_FLUSH_SKIP_MODELVIEW = 1L<<0,
} CoglFramebufferFlushFlags;
void
_cogl_framebuffer_flush_state (CoglFramebuffer *framebuffer,
CoglFramebufferFlushFlags flags);
CoglHandle
_cogl_onscreen_new (void);
CoglFramebuffer *
_cogl_get_framebuffer (void);
GSList *
_cogl_create_framebuffer_stack (void);
void
_cogl_free_framebuffer_stack (GSList *stack);
#endif /* __COGL_FRAMEBUFFER_PRIVATE_H */
